Understanding Maternity Bras
A maternity bra is a specially designed undergarment intended to support women during pregnancy and postpartum. Unlike regular bras, maternity bras feature adjustable straps, wider bands, and breathable fabrics to accommodate growing bodies. They often have features such as soft cups and no underwire to reduce pressure on sensitive areas. The key differences between regular bras and maternity bras lie in their construction and intended use. While regular bras are primarily focused on shaping and support, maternity bras prioritize comfort, flexibility, and ease of use, making them an essential part of an expecting mother's wardrobe.
Benefits of Wearing a Maternity Bra
One of the primary benefits of wearing a maternity bra is comfort. As the body changes, the right bra can help alleviate the discomfort associated with increased breast size and sensitivity. Many women report that maternity bras feel softer against the skin and provide a gentle, supportive hug. Additionally, the design of maternity bras plays a crucial role in supporting changing breasts. As the pregnancy progresses, breasts can become heavier and more sensitive, making it essential to wear a bra that provides adequate support without digging into the skin.
Moreover, wearing a maternity bra can offer significant health benefits. For instance, a well-fitted maternity bra can help maintain proper posture, reducing the strain on the back and shoulders. Many women experience back pain during pregnancy, and a supportive bra can help mitigate this issue, allowing expecting mothers to stay active and comfortable. Factors to Consider When Choosing a Maternity Bra
When it comes to selecting the perfect maternity bra, size is key. It's crucial to get measured regularly as your body changes throughout pregnancy. Many women find that their size fluctuates, so investing in a good measuring tape and understanding how to measure for a maternity bra can make all the difference. Additionally, the fabric is important; look for materials that are soft, stretchy, and breathable. Cotton blends are often recommended for their comfort and moisture-wicking properties, which can help keep you feeling fresh throughout the day.
Style also plays a significant role in your choice. Maternity bras come in various styles, including wireless, underwire, and nursing options. A wireless bra may offer the most comfort during pregnancy, while nursing bras provide easy access for breastfeeding postpartum. Each style has its own benefits, so consider your personal preferences and how you plan to use the bra after giving birth. Tips for Wearing and Caring for Your Maternity Bra
As your body changes, it's essential to know how to adjust your maternity bra for the best fit. Many bras come with adjustable straps and hooks to help you find the perfect fit as you grow. Regularly checking the fit can help you avoid unnecessary discomfort. Additionally, caring for your maternity bra is vital to maintain its shape and elasticity. Always follow the care instructions, which typically recommend hand washing or using a gentle cycle in cold water. Air-drying your bras instead of using a dryer can help prolong their lifespan, ensuring you have reliable support throughout your pregnancy.
